Review of White Box 914 PC-Bot

Posted 10 Jun 2005 at 15:07 UTC by steve Share This

Timster over at Mobile Robotics managed to get his hands on a White Box model 914 PC-Bot before us and has written a nice review. There are lots of photos of the exterior and interior as well descriptions of what it can do. Tom Burick of White Box has been working on getting the PC-Bot to market for a long time so it will be interesting to see how they do.
